  • BVB win friendly against Bochum

Borussia Dortmund have won 4-2 against 2.Bundesliga side VfL Bochum in a friendly that they kept a secret. Neither club announced the game beforehand so it was a bit of a surprise that the game took place. In addition it was not a regular game as they played three halves of 30 minutes. André Schürrle (2),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ang and Maximilian Philipp scored the goals for BVB.

  • Zagadou and Sancho impress

Dan-Axel Zagadou, who is the captain of France’s U19 team, played yesterday against Andorra and scored the last goal in a decisive 7-0 victory. Meanwhile Jadon Sancho played his first game for England’s U19 against Icelnad. England won 6-0 and Sancho contributed three assists to the game. Mahmoud Dahoud will play with Germany’s U21 against Azerbaijan today at 15:30h CET.
